The phrase "a comparable stage of"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when discussing levels, phases, or conditions that are similar or equivalent in some context.
Example: "The research indicates that students at a comparable stage of development tend to perform better in collaborative learning environments."
Alternatives: "an equivalent level of" or "a similar phase of".
